Physical Dimensions and FlexibilityStandard Coaxial CablesDiameter: Typically range from 4 mm to 25 mm (e.g., RG-6: 6.9 mm, RG-11: 10.3 mm).Construction: Rigid or semi-rigid design with thicker insulation and shielding layers.Flexibility: Limited bending capability due to larger size and stiffer materials.Micro Coaxial CablesDiameter: Ultra-thin, often between 0.5 mm to 2.2 mm.Construction: Optimized for miniaturization, using advanced materials like fluoropolymer insulation.Flexibility: Highly flexible, designed to fit in compact spaces (e.g., smartphone cameras, endoscopes).Key.
